you'll taste milk chocolate before dark chocolate. this is green hawaii kona, greenwell estate, a washed hawaii from sea island coffee.
once roasted, this coffee shows milk chocolate and dark chocolate flavors. the washed processing tends to keep the cup clean and focused rather than fruity or syrupy.
it is a typica varietal grown at greenwell estate in the kona region of hawaii, and processed using the washed method, where the fruit is removed before the beans are dried.
this is a green, unroasted bean, so you will need to home-roast it first. after roasting, filter brewing methods such as pour-over or french press suit the clean, chocolate-forward profile that washed typica tends to produce.
